Direct answer and formula
229 mm is 9.0157480315 inches; the unrounded value is exactly 1145/127 inch.
229 รท 25.4 = 9.0157480315 inches
Basis: 1 inch = 25.4 mm exactly (international inch definition)
Rounding, fractions, and tolerance
The factor 25.4 mm per inch is exact. A 4-decimal display is 9.0157 in. The nearest 1/64-inch mark is 9 1/64 in, differing by 0.003125 mm; the nearest 1/32-inch mark is 9 1/32 in, differing by 0.39375 mm. Use a fraction only when its stated error is smaller than the allowed tolerance; otherwise retain the decimal.
A nearby rounded size is acceptable only when its absolute difference is within the documented dimensional tolerance and all non-dimensional compatibility checks pass.

Editorial measurement check
Begin with the measured value and its stated resolution, rather than adding digits that the source instrument never established.
For repeated spacing, evaluate the end-position error after all intervals instead of judging one interval in isolation.
Retain one guard digit during calculation, then round once at the final communication or machine-entry step.
